Popular Kitchen Remodeling Upgrades

When homeowners decide to remodel their kitchen, the goal is usually to create a space that feels larger, brighter, and more functional.

Some of the most popular kitchen upgrades include:

Open Concept Layouts

One of the biggest trends in kitchen remodeling is opening up walls to connect the kitchen with the dining room or living area. This creates a more social and open atmosphere that works well for modern lifestyles.

Large Kitchen Islands

Kitchen islands have become a centerpiece of modern kitchen design. They provide extra prep space, additional seating, and extra storage while improving the overall flow of the room.

Custom Cabinetry

Custom or semi-custom cabinetry allows homeowners to maximize storage and tailor the kitchen layout to their specific needs. Features like pull-out drawers, pantry cabinets, and built-in organizers can dramatically improve usability.

Quartz and Stone Countertops

Durable and visually appealing surfaces such as quartz, granite, and natural stone continue to be extremely popular choices for kitchen countertops.

Modern Lighting

Layered lighting is becoming an essential design feature in kitchen remodels. Combining recessed lighting, pendant lights over islands, and under-cabinet lighting creates both functionality and atmosphere.

Maximizing Storage in a Kitchen Remodel

One of the most common frustrations homeowners experience in older kitchens is a lack of storage space. Smart design solutions can significantly increase storage without expanding the overall footprint of the room.

Popular storage upgrades include:

• Deep drawer cabinetry for pots and pans• Pull-out pantry shelves• Built-in spice racks• Appliance garages• Vertical tray storage• Hidden trash and recycling cabinets

These improvements not only make the kitchen more organized but also help keep countertops clear and uncluttered.

The Importance of Kitchen Layout Design

A successful kitchen renovation begins with the right layout. Professional planning ensures that the kitchen follows efficient workflow principles while still accommodating the homeowner’s lifestyle.

The traditional kitchen work triangle—connecting the sink, stove, and refrigerator—remains a fundamental design principle. However, modern kitchens often expand beyond that concept to incorporate multiple work zones, seating areas, and entertaining space.

The goal is to create a kitchen that is both beautiful and practical.

Choosing Materials That Last

Because kitchens experience heavy daily use, selecting durable materials is critical.

High-quality cabinetry, strong countertop surfaces, and durable flooring options ensure the kitchen will perform well for many years while maintaining its visual appeal.

Some of the most popular flooring materials include:

• Luxury vinyl plank• Porcelain tile• Hardwood flooring• Engineered wood

Each material offers its own balance of durability, maintenance requirements, and design style.
